Home
last modified time | relevance | path

Searched refs:cansleep (Results 1 – 5 of 5) sorted by relevance

/NextBSD/sys/x86/iommu/
HDbusdma_dmar.c362 map->cansleep = false; in dmar_bus_dmamap_create()
490 gas_flags = map->cansleep ? DMAR_GM_CANWAIT : 0; in dmar_bus_dmamap_load_something1()
604 !map->cansleep) in dmar_bus_dmamap_load_something()
642 ma = malloc(sizeof(vm_page_t) * ma_cnt, M_DEVBUF, map->cansleep ? in dmar_bus_dmamap_load_phys()
671 ma = malloc(sizeof(vm_page_t) * ma_cnt, M_DEVBUF, map->cansleep ? in dmar_bus_dmamap_load_buffer()
684 M_ZERO | (map->cansleep ? M_WAITOK : M_NOWAIT)); in dmar_bus_dmamap_load_buffer()
741 KASSERT(map->cansleep, in dmar_bus_dmamap_complete()
837 map->cansleep = true; in dmar_bus_task_dmamap()
842 map->cansleep = false; in dmar_bus_task_dmamap()
848 map->cansleep = false; in dmar_bus_task_dmamap()
HDbusdma_dmar.h54 bool cansleep; member
HDintel_ctx.c716 struct dmar_map_entries_tailq *entries, bool cansleep) in dmar_domain_unload() argument
729 entry->start, cansleep ? DMAR_PGF_WAITOK : 0); in dmar_domain_unload()
HDintel_dmar.h333 struct dmar_map_entries_tailq *entries, bool cansleep);
/NextBSD/sys/fs/nfsserver/
HDnfs_nfsdstate.c91 static void nfsrv_freeopenowner(struct nfsstate *stp, int cansleep,
93 static int nfsrv_freeopen(struct nfsstate *stp, vnode_t vp, int cansleep,
95 static void nfsrv_freelockowner(struct nfsstate *stp, vnode_t vp, int cansleep,
98 int cansleep, NFSPROC_T *p);
1272 nfsrv_freeopenowner(struct nfsstate *stp, int cansleep, NFSPROC_T *p) in nfsrv_freeopenowner() argument
1284 (void) nfsrv_freeopen(tstp, NULL, cansleep, p); in nfsrv_freeopenowner()
1300 nfsrv_freeopen(struct nfsstate *stp, vnode_t vp, int cansleep, NFSPROC_T *p) in nfsrv_freeopen() argument
1315 nfsrv_freelockowner(tstp, vp, cansleep, p); in nfsrv_freeopen()
1325 if (cansleep != 0) in nfsrv_freeopen()
1331 (cansleep != 0 || nfsv4_testlock(&lfp->lf_locallock_lck) == 0)) { in nfsrv_freeopen()
[all …]